The Anaheim Ducks have officially signed center Mason McTavish to a significant six-year contract, locking in the promising young star as part of their long-term plans. Known for his dynamic playing style and hockey IQ, McTavish has quickly become a fan favorite since being drafted third overall in the 2021 NHL Draft. Over the past season, he showcased his talents with an impressive performance, contributing both offensively and defensively on the ice.

Ducks management expressed confidence in McTavish's ability to evolve as a player and lead the team's resurgence. With this new deal, the franchise aims to bolster their roster and provide a solid foundation for future campaigns. McTavish's contract is seen as a vital step in re-establishing the Ducks as serious contenders in the competitive Pacific Division.
